A test of the reward-value hypothesis.

Alexandra E Smith1, Stefan J Dalecki1, Jonathon D Crystal2

  • 1Department of Psychological and Brain Sciences, Indiana University, Bloomington, IN, 47405-7007, USA.

Animal Cognition
|October 7, 2016
PubMed
Summary

Reward value does not explain why rats remember information sources longer than spatial locations. This study found equivalent memory accuracy for high and low rewards, challenging previous hypotheses.

Keywords:
Episodic memoryRatsReward valueSource memorySpatial memory

Area of Science:

  • Neuroscience
  • Cognitive Psychology
  • Animal Behavior

Background:

  • Rats exhibit differential forgetting rates for source memory (over a week) and spatial working memory (within a day).
  • Previous studies used varying reward values (high for source memory, low for spatial memory), prompting the reward-value hypothesis.
  • This hypothesis suggests superior memory performance is linked to higher reward value during encoding.

Purpose of the Study:

  • To test the reward-value hypothesis by equating reward conditions in a spatial working memory task.
  • To determine if reward value influences the dissociation of forgetting functions between memory systems.
  • To investigate the role of reward magnitude in memory retention differences.

Main Methods:

  • Utilized a standard 8-arm radial maze task with rats.
  • Employed a between-subjects design comparing spatial working memory accuracy.
  • Rats were rewarded with either multiple high-value chocolate pellets or low-value chow pellets at each location.

Main Results:

  • No significant difference in spatial working memory accuracy was observed between rats receiving high-value versus low-value rewards.
  • A 24-hour retention interval yielded equivalent spatial working memory performance for both reward types.
  • These findings contradict the prediction that higher reward values enhance memory accuracy.

Conclusions:

  • Reward value does not account for the observed differences in forgetting rates between source memory and spatial working memory in rats.
  • The enhanced retention of source memory is unlikely due to the greater reward value used in previous experiments.
  • Alternative explanations are needed to understand the dissociation of memory systems and their distinct forgetting functions.
